How it looks like to start and run your US LLC with Neubase without ever traveling to the US:

  1. You provide us with the necessary personal information and pay the $590 annual subscription fee
  2. Our Wyoming registered agents incorporate your company in 24-48 hours and provide you with Articles of Organization and Operating Agreement
  3. We send you the SS-4 form that you need to sign electronically
  4. We submit the SS-4 to the IRS to obtain your EIN (if you have no SSN or ITIN, this takes 2-5 weeks)
  5. In the meantime, we'll submit the required report to the FinCEN (required from 1 January 2024)
  6. Once we get your EIN, we open your bank account (if you are not comfortable sharing your passport and proof of address with us and you want to do it yourself, we can guide you through the process)
  7. Then you connect your bank account with Stripe
  8. When the time is due, you’ll send us your profit/loss statement and balance sheet, and our tax preparer with prepare your tax returns and submit them to the IRS
  9. You can call us at any time and ask anything related to your LLC
  10. When the time is due, we’ll submit the Annual Report to the Secretary of State
  11. After 365 days, we’ll charge your card $590 again and we’ll do all the compliance support all over again.
  12. In case you need to close the company, we’ll help with that and pay the fees.

Q: Why Wyoming and not Delaware?
A: Because, unlike Wyoming, Delaware charges an annual franchise tax of $300, without bringing any additional value compared to Wyoming LLC. If you have a startup and need to convert it to a C-Corp to receive VC, then it is reasonable to move to Delaware and convert to a C-Corp.
